08 2016 档案

摘要:1. servlet生命周期、各个方法 和工作原理servlet的生命周期包括三个阶段,分别是:初始化阶段:调用init()方法(整个生命周期内只被调用一次)响应客户端请求阶段:service()终止阶段:destroy()工作原理:首先客户发送一个请求,Servlet是调用service()方法对 阅读全文
posted @ 2016-08-31 10:11 爪哇小生 阅读(197) 评论(0) 推荐(0)
摘要:排序算法主要有:插入排序,选择排序,冒泡排序,希尔排序,归并排序,快速排序,堆排序。 插入排序 基本思想:每一步都将一个待排数据按其大小插入到已经排序的数据中的适当位置,直到全部插入完毕。 原始:4 3 1 21) 3 4 1 22) 1 3 4 23) 1 2 3 4 选择排序基本思想:从所有序列 阅读全文
posted @ 2016-08-30 11:03 爪哇小生 阅读(386) 评论(0) 推荐(1)
摘要:本文中意在整理关于多线程相关的面试问题,借助了网络上部分关于问题的解答过程,此处不做出处标记,仅供记录学习,以备遗忘!!!文中如果有讲述不妥或者错误的地方,希望阅者给我留言。 1.多线程的实现方式Java多线程实现方式主要有三种:继承Thread类、实现Runnable接口、使用ExecutorSe 阅读全文
posted @ 2016-08-29 11:09 爪哇小生 阅读(321) 评论(0) 推荐(0)
摘要:本文意在整理泛型相关的面试问题,借助了网络上部分关于问题的解答过程,此处不做出处标记,仅供记录学习,以备遗忘!!!文中如果有讲述不妥或者错误的地方,希望阅者给我留言。 1.什么是泛型、为什么要使用以及泛型擦除? 泛型是Java SE 1.5的新特性,泛型的本质是参数化类型,也就是说所操作的数据类型被 阅读全文
posted @ 2016-08-29 10:10 爪哇小生 阅读(173) 评论(0) 推荐(0)
摘要:最近在准备秋季校招,将一些常见的技术问题做一个总结!希望对大家有所帮助! 1.面向对象和面向过程的区别是什么? 面向对象是把构成问题的事务分解成各个对象,建立对象的目的不是为了完成一个步骤,而是为了描叙某个事物在整个解决问题的步骤中的行为。(描述的是行为) 面向过程是分析出解决问题所需要的步骤,然后 阅读全文
posted @ 2016-08-28 09:33 爪哇小生 阅读(275) 评论(0) 推荐(0)
摘要:1.实现泛型特性构件pre-java5 面向对象的一个重要目标是对代码重用的支持。支持这个目标的一个重要的机制就是泛型机制:如果除去对象的基本类型之外,实现方法是相同的,那么我们就可以用泛型实现来描述这种基本的功能。 在java1.5版本以前,java并不直接支持泛型实现,泛型编程的实现是通过使用继 阅读全文
posted @ 2016-08-27 10:34 爪哇小生 阅读(1106) 评论(0) 推荐(1)
摘要:在Spring Ioc容器的设计中,有俩个主要的容器系列:一个是实现BeanFactory接口的简单容器系列,这系列容器只实现了容器最基本的功能;另外一个是ApplicationContext应用上下文,他作为容器的高级形态而存在。 1 Ioc 容器系列 IOC容器为开发者管理对象之间的依赖关系提供 阅读全文
posted @ 2016-08-26 10:19 爪哇小生 阅读(1844) 评论(0) 推荐(0)
摘要:1 为什么要使用垃圾回收机制? “垃圾收集”暗示程序不再需要的对象就是垃圾,可以被丢弃。更精确,更新的说法是“内存回收”。 1.1 新对象的使用 当一个对象不再被程序所引用时,他所使用的堆空间可以被回收,以便于被后续的新的对象使用。垃圾回收必须能判断哪些对象是不再被引用的,并且能够把他们所占据的堆空 阅读全文
posted @ 2016-08-23 11:20 爪哇小生 阅读(217) 评论(0) 推荐(0)